mosquito - two-winged insect whose female has a long proboscis to pierce the skin and suck the blood of humans and animals | ||
dipteran, dipteron, dipterous insect, two-winged insects insects having usually a single pair of functional wings (anterior pair) with the posterior pair reduced to small knobbed structures and mouth parts adapted for sucking or lapping or piercing | ||
culicidae, family culicidae mosquitoes | ||
gnat (British usage) mosquito | ||
aedes aegypti, yellow-fever mosquito mosquito that transmits yellow fever and dengue | ||
aedes albopictus, asian tiger mosquito striped native of Japan thriving in southwestern and midwestern United States and spreading to the Caribbean; potential carrier of serious diseases | ||
anopheline any mosquito of the genus Anopheles | ||
malaria mosquito, malarial mosquito transmits the malaria parasite | ||
common mosquito, culex pipiens common house mosquito |
